Abstract

The significant development and progress made during the last decade in the field of microelectronics and biotechnology have determined important overlapping of these disciplines, leading to the emerging of a new scientific branch, Molecular Manufacturing, aiming at manipulations and assembling at atomic scale to obtain molecular constructs capable of specific biochemical and electronic activity.
